在当今数字化时代,数据库管理系统扮演着重要的角色,用于存储和管理大量的数据。然而,随着数据量的增加和用户访问的并发性增强,确保数据的安全性和一致性变得***关重要。在这样的背景下,隔离锁成为了保障数据库安全的重要保障之一。
隔离锁,作为数据库管理系统中的一种并发控制机制,主要用于管理多个事务同时访问数据时的一致性和可靠性。它通过设定不同的隔离级别,以及应用不同类型的锁,来确保事务在并发执行时不会导致数据的不一致性或者丢失更新等问题。
除了隔离级别,锁机制也是实现隔离锁的重要组成部分。数据库系统通过在数据对象上加锁的方式来确保事务之间的并发访问不会导致数据的不一致性或者丢失更新等问题。常见的锁类型包括共享锁、排它锁和意向锁等。这些锁可以在事务读取或者修改数据时加以应用,以确保数据操作的完整性和一致性。
隔离锁的应用不仅可以保障数据库的安全性,还可以提高系统的性能和可靠性。通过合理设置隔离级别和应用适当的锁机制,可以有效地避免数据访问冲突和并发执行导致的问题,从而提升系统的并发能力和用户体验。
推荐阅读: